Mishimoto Round Steel Core Wood Shift Knob, Walnut Wood. I tried about half dozen nonmetallic knobs (too hot in the SoCal heat for a metal knob), initially it felt huge in my hand, almost took it out, after a week or so it feels perfect and natural, though I wish it was heavier. I had a Razo RA68 400 gram knob in my 07 FA5 Si, but it just did not feel right in the FL5, the angle was weird. (similar to RA127 https://www.amazon.com/dp/B00QGAXIBG)

and this phone holder:
https://www.amazon.com/dp/B0D45W64BB
Rock solid steady, easy to reach and view. uses double sided tape to hold it onto the dash, so no permanent modification. cheap at only $7... note that I got just the base, and used the holder I used in my 07 FA5 Si
Since I used the phone to take the pictures, I could not shoot it with the phone inside, I also left the arms wide open. with the phone in, it ever so slightly blocks the buttons on the center display with the phone in the holder and arms closed
